Output 6c744b6140f9271788f56e181746604490ebc3dab620f2207865e52aa764d3ae:27

value
359892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81d074c16d8445e0a2bcb10fa5e4a5346998a09f OP_EQUAL
address
3DXQp58Rbba747WPGh32NZ1qwRWRhp59Mu
transaction
6c744b6140f9271788f56e181746604490ebc3dab620f2207865e52aa764d3ae
spent
true